Anyone else picked this monster up? He is much larger than I expected from pictures. My first web impressions were that the figure looked jacked up and lame from not incorporating robot modes to the gestalt.

I saw the toy today at Wal-Mart and was taken aback by the sheer size of the toy and the detail of the figures. He comes in the box with head and torso together, and the limbs are lined up so as to appear like a figure in the box. Got him home, and 40 twist ties later, had him open and combined. He is rather top heavy and his legs are the smallest two vehicles.

Scavenger is just enormous. He forms the shoulders, the torso and the leg base. The arms and legs have male connectors for the arms and female connectors for the legs. The arms are monstrous and Devastator reminds me a lot of a pit bull, especially with the short squatty legs.

He also has an electronic voice box and says I am Devastor, Crush Autobots and this sinister laugh one. Kind of freaks me out because this guy, while not what consider to be a normal gestalt, really comes together.

He is about as heavy as he is wide. I'd guess anywhere from 5 pounds or more. Anyone else picked him up, and what are your thoughts?

You can't get more bang for you buck than a Legends Class figure at 3 quid. It's just a darned shame that Sainsbury's ammended their prices to just under 5 quid within a week of the what I expect was an error (although they do do 'introductory' prices sometimes, it was not labelled as such).

Still, I love Legends - it's amazing what they manage to put in to the week guys (when the put the effort in). And difficult transformations are not always best. A good transformation is what I look for, and Legends often deliver (and are doing better since Universe again - shame about the Movie 2007 disappointments, but ROTF are so far, erm, acceptable).

As impressive as big Devs is, and despite my heart going - 'He's cool - he's huge - he's a load of construction vehicles - that head gimmick is actually awesome!' - my brain goes - 'But he costs just shy of 100 quid, has distorted alternate modes that are out of scale and have less detail than their deluxe and voyager equivalents to boot. And he lacks one vehicle, and can't walk on all fours , and doesn't even have a firing grapple on his arm (come on, at that size and price, you could have worked that in Hasbro!). Maybe on super sale. (He has dropped 5 quid so far on Play.com... just another 45 to go, and I may think about it...)'.

Maybe a Premium version on sale may do it also...

Oh - and I think the Legends Class Devs almost certainly has a more complex transformation than his Supreme counterpart. Madness...
